Output 317626ac344aca8871a2ab24625b1de9cce5b329e97d39aec0ec449442559436:0

value
1665600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81b59e079fa44484d65b7bdac5845f7d5bf30bfe OP_EQUAL
address
3DWrfHGo2WavKhgEZPvpdpXJnqRgBi2kuw
transaction
317626ac344aca8871a2ab24625b1de9cce5b329e97d39aec0ec449442559436
spent
true